Welcome to Marsh Farm, Luton
Marsh Farm is a residential area in the north of Luton, known for its affordability, strong community spirit, and convenient transport links. It appeals to first-time buyers, young families, and investors looking for accessible homes with potential for growth.
Housing and Community
The area primarily features council and privately-owned housing, including terraced and semi-detached homes. Marsh Farm has a close-knit community with active local groups and initiatives, creating a welcoming and supportive atmosphere for residents. Schools and childcare facilities in the area cater to families, adding to its practical appeal.
Amenities and Shopping
Marsh Farm has a variety of local shops, convenience stores, and supermarkets to meet everyday needs. Larger retail and leisure options are just a short drive or bus ride away in Luton town centre. The neighbourhood also has community centres, cafés, and eateries, helping foster a sense of belonging and providing social spaces for residents.
Transport Links
Transport connectivity is a key advantage of Marsh Farm. Regular bus services link the area to Luton town centre and surrounding districts, while nearby roads provide easy access to the M1 motorway. Leagrave and Luton railway stations are accessible for commuters travelling to London, Bedford, or other major towns.
